Count the number of answers correct on each practice test listed above. Do not include questions you did not answer or that you answered incorrectly.
Then find the number of questions you answered correctly in the table below to see an estimate of how ready you are to take the HiSET exam.

If you fall in the “Not yet prepared” or “Somewhat prepared” categories, you may want to do additional preparation before you take the exam.
Practice tests are intended to complement your preparation and classroom instruction. They will not fully prepare students for the actual HiSET exams.
Each practice test is approximately half the length of the HiSET exam and may not represent every type of item on the exam.
The “Well Prepared” category scores are not indicators of college and career readiness. They are meant to help provide guidance on the likelihood of a student passing the HiSET exam. Visit ets.org/tc_staff to learn how the HiSET exam reflects college and career readiness.
